> > Since commit:
> >
> > b899a850431e2dd0 ("compiler.h: Remove ACCESS_ONCE()")
> >
> > ... there has been no definition of ACCESS_ONCE() in the kernel tree,
> > and it has been necessary to use READ_ONCE() or WRITE_ONCE() instead.
> >
> > However, since then the kernel memory model was added to the Linux tree,
> > sporting new instances of ACCESS_ONCE() in examples and in the memory
> > model itself.
> >
> > These patches remove the new instances of ACCESS_ONCE() for consistency
> > with the contemporary codebase.

Applied, thank you both! These both are ready for the upcoming merge
window.

While I am at it, here is the current scorecard:

e9ff68680cd4 tools/memory-model: Add litmus test for full multicopy atomicity
c21fcc6594f1 tools/memory-model: Fix ISA2+pooncelock+pooncelock+pombonce name
aa838e0b70e1 MAINTAINERS: Add Daniel Lustig as an LKMM reviewer
3cb0d7701c4c locking/memory-barriers.txt/kokr: Update Korean translation to fix broken DMA vs. MMIO ordering example
0bde941f3629 tools/memory-model: Remove ACCESS_ONCE() from recipes
80b7b05c3aa0 tools/memory-model: Remove ACCESS_ONCE() from model

The above patches are ready for the upcoming merge window because
each has at least one Acked-by or Reviewed-by.

6098ce88bc4d tools/memory-model: Make scripts executable
5bb22d0126f9 tools/memory-model: Rename litmus tests to comply to norm7
1bc179880fba docs: atomic_ops: Describe atomic_set as a write operation

The above patches need at least one additional Acked-by
or Reviewed-by. If any of you gets a chance, please do
look them over.

51b0a8985c5a EXP tools/memory-model: Add litmus-test naming scheme

This patch needs me to get Will Deacon's feedback applied. :-/

06e99a0d9662 EXP tools/memory-model: Add .cfg and .cat files for s390

This is a placeholder, and probably won't ever go upstream
into the Linux kernel. (Maybe someday into herd where the
other architecture-specific .cat files live.)
